How To Fix Bluetooth Keeps Dropping On Windows 10 After Water Damage

Fixing Bluetooth Issues on Windows 10 after Water Damage

To fix Bluetooth keeps dropping on Windows 10 after water damage, you’ll need to address the water damage first by drying your device, then update your Bluetooth drivers, and finally, reset your Bluetooth settings.

## Step-by-Step Guide
1. **Dry your device**: Immediately turn off your device and remove any accessories. Use a soft cloth to wipe down the exterior, and if possible, open it up to dry the interior. Let it air dry for at least 24-48 hours.
2. **Update Bluetooth drivers**: Go to your Device Manager, find the Bluetooth section, right-click on the device, and select “Update driver”. Follow the prompts to search for and install any available updates.
3. **Reset Bluetooth settings**: Go to your Device Manager, find the Bluetooth section, right-click on the device, and select “Properties”. Click on the “Advanced” tab and look for a “Reset” option. If you don’t see this option, try reinstalling the Bluetooth driver.
4. **Disable and re-enable Bluetooth**: Go to your Device Manager, find the Bluetooth section, right-click on the device, and select “Disable device”. Wait a few seconds, then re-enable it.
5. **Run the Bluetooth troubleshooter**: Go to your Settings app, click on “Update & Security”, then “Troubleshoot”. Look for the “Bluetooth” troubleshooter and run it.

## Frequently Asked Questions
* **Q: Can water damage be fixed at home?**
A: While you can try to dry your device at home, water damage can be complex and may require professional repair.
* **Q: Will updating my Bluetooth drivers fix the issue?**
A: Updating your Bluetooth drivers can often resolve connectivity issues, but if the problem persists, you may need to try additional troubleshooting steps.
* **Q: How can I prevent Bluetooth issues in the future?**
A: Regularly updating your drivers, avoiding physical damage to your device, and keeping your operating system up-to-date can help prevent Bluetooth issues.
